SOT-89 Plastic-Encapsulated Transistors
2SB766 TRANSISTOR (PNP)
FEATURES
Power dissipation
PCM:
500 mW (Tamb=25℃)
Collector current
ICM:
-1 A
Collector-base voltage
V(BR)CBO:
-30 V
Operating and storage junction temperature range
TJ, Tstg: -55℃ to +150℃
